about-NLP.md

September 16, 2025 ยท View on GitHub

General knowledge

  • NLP for You, by Lena Voita. One of the best NLP courses online, really step by step and nice to read.
  • The NLP Course, by Hugging Face. Extremely complete, with lots of code snippets so you can get started fast!

Understanding LLM architectures

  • The Annotated Encoder Decoder, by Jasmijn Bastings. Walks you through the 2015 Bahdanau paper introducing the encoder decoder with attention for recurrent networks, with code explanations at each step.
  • The Annotated Transformers, by Sasha Rush. Walks you through the 2016 Vaswani paper introducing the transformers, with code explanations at each step.
  • The Illustrated Transformers, by Jay Alammar. Good complement to the previous link, with visualisations instead of code.
  • The Annotated S4, by Sasha Rush. Walks you through the Structured State Space for Sequence Modeling paper, with code at each step. If you've wonder what state spaces models are, take a look!
  • A Visual Guide to MoE, by Maarten Grootendorst. First get a read of one of the transformers guide above, then have a look at this guide! A lot of nice visualisations.

Prompting